 > I don't know about the SMIL Boston spec but it is definitely not
 > possible in current version of SMIL but what you can do is put events at
 > the end of a media file or put an event in a single very short media
 > file that drives the player to a different SMIL file.  Events are
 > created with the RMEvents utility.  See documentation on the
 > RealProducer for more info.
 >
 > Because you do this by switching between two different SMIL
 > presentations then there will be some rebuffering.
